Director Claybar announced to his employees that Orange County

Ambulane Service is ceasing operations in 90 days.

These are some well experienced MICU employees. Lets try and help them

find employment.

Well I never said that they were ok with this. This service is a non profit

organization that is not directed under the county at all. Now we do have

some bids from other companies saying that they will assume the

responsibility of 9-1-1 service. As of right now that is all that I have.

I will update further once I know something.
